Eternos Launches Automated Life Backup

Seattle, WA (PRWEB) April 28, 2010

Eternos (http://www.eternos.com) announces the public beta launch of its free automated archiving service. Eternos capitalizes on the tremendous growth within the social web, providing users a means to backup online interactions for future personal viewing and sharing with generations to come. Once setup, Eternos automatically and continuously archives Facebook activity, Twitter (tweets), blog posts (WordPress, Tumblr, any RSS feed), Picasa albums, and Gmail for posterity. Online activity and uploaded files are displayed visually on an easy-to-navigate timeline.

Marc Mauger, Chief Executive Officer of Eternos explains, Now more than ever people are interacting on social sites like Facebook and Twitter. Eternos is the easiest way to chronicle your life via automatic backup of the stuff you’re already sharing online. Additionally, Eternos is a secure place to archive your old family photos, movies, and important documents.” Marc continues, “Many people don’t know much about their ancestors, their heritage. If you use Eternos, your descendants will come to understand your personality through your interactions. Of course you’re able to edit, delete, and assign permissions to artifacts in your Eternos archive.

Eternos also caters to those who do not participate in social networking by providing a truly full featured life archiving platform. Features available to all Eternos users include a biographical profile and medical history, personal tag cloud, search, file upload, Life Key — which offers the ability to appoint account trustees — and McAfee Secure data testing safeguarding information from unauthorized access or compromise. In the months to come, the company will continue to assess usability, add third party services to our roster of compatible sites, and enhance the overall customer experience; developing and implementing upgrades as needed.

Mozy, Marketing Manager James Jolley, Interviewed by Online Backup Search


Atlanta, Ga (PRWEB) February 09, 2012

Online Backup Search (http://onlinebackupsearch.com) interviewed James Jolley of Mozy about how Mozy has become a household name in Online Backup. Discussing basic features and future developments. Visit Mozy to learn more about exactly what their services include.

James Jolley talked about several aspects of Mozy during the interview including company facts, service offerings, what makes them great, and future releases.

Discussing the history of Mozy, James Jolley mentioned that Josh Coates established the company in 2005 with the mission to back up the world. In 2007 Mozy was bought by larger entity EMC. Some stats about Mozy are that they have over 3 million customers and 70,000 business customers.

When asked about how Mozy stays ahead of the competition, James answered, Regarding security, Mozy recently successfully completed a SOC 1 SSAE 16 Type 2 audit and received ISO 27001 certification. The number of online backup service providers that have completed both the SSAE 16 audit and the ISO 27001 certification is extremely small. Simply taking the steps to obtain these verifications puts Mozy in exclusive company.

Online Backup Search asked about Mozys future plans and James responded by saying, We recently announced the public beta availability of our new sync feature, Stash. Stash allows customers to securely access their files from the Mozy website or mobile app. Customers can also sync files nearly instantaneously between computers.

Digging into what Mozy offers, Online Backup Search asked James about some of their basic plans. MozyHome with 50GB (1 Computer) is $ 5.99/Month said James. This is their lowest paid plan.

SugarSync Reviewed by Online Backup Search


Atlanta, Ga (PRWEB) July 12, 2012

Online Backup Search (http://onlinebackupsearch.com), reviewed SugarSync for ease of installation, backing up data, restoring data, and the overall experience. Online Backup Search is known for their thorough review process and they found SugarSync to do a great job. Read the full SugarSync review.

The review calls SugarSync a great backup and syncing utility. According to the review, installation with SugarSync is very easy. It says, Overall this whole process was great. The experience was pleasant and kept me interested the whole time.

The backup process was very simple. The review talks about how you can navigate the different files and folders in a structure that is similar to how Windows Explorer (Windows) and Finder (Mac) look through files. The review says, This is pretty simple. You will see the icon in the taskbar. If you click on the icon you will see which file is currently being uploaded.

Restoring files from SugarSync requires the file to be synced using the software. If a files is deleted it remains in the trash for 30 days before it is deleted.

Accessing these files can be done through any of the SugarSync supported devices. Most popular smart phones and computer operating systems are supported.

According to Steven Johnson, Online Backup Search Editor, We liked SugarSync for a number of reasons. One reason is that they have been around since 2004 and helped to set the standards. Another reason is that their product is unique because it syncs files that are all spread across the computer. Other services require you to duplicate files to put them into a Sync Folder. SugarSync can backup any file regardless of where it is located.

WordPress Backup Week July 23-30

(PRWEB) July 20, 2005

WordPress is celebrating blog security and protection with WordPress Backup Week July 23-30.

WordPress, one of the most popular blogging and website management tools, is sponsoring WordPress Backup Week July 23-30. Step-by-step backup instructions will be available in the online manual, the WordPress Codex (http://codex.wordpress.org), and online in the WordPress Support Forum (http://www.wordpress.org/support) to help you through the process.

Your database contains every post, every comment and every link you have on your blog. If your database gets erased or corrupted, you stand to lose everything you have written. There are many reasons why this could happen and not all are things you can control. But what you can do is backup your data, after all, it is important isn’t it? Making backups is essential because problems inevitably occur and you need to be in a position to take action when disaster strikes. Spending a few minutes to make an easy, convenient backup of your database will allow you to spend even more time being creative and productive with your web site.

Backing up your WordPress database has never been easier with WordPress plugins which allow you control over how, what, and when you backup, even emailing your database backups to you – all pain free. Documentation is available to take you through the step-by-step process, as well, for backing up your WordPress site and database with cPanel, vDeck, DirectAdmin, Plesk, and others.

For your own protection and security, and peace of mind, join us in learning how to backup and protect our valuable data and writings during WordPress Backup Week. Consider using this Backup Week as an incentive to backup all your valuable documents and software, too.

Online Backup Search announces new guide entitled, "5 Cloud Backup Optimization Tips"


Atlanta, GA (PRWEB) November 13, 2012

Online Backup Search (http://onlinebackupsearch.com) released their new article outlining five tips that help people optimize their cloud backups. The editors of Online Backup Search tips are to improve the upload speed and reduce backup times. The tips covered are: prioritize your backup, upload by type and size, schedule backups, folder selection, and backup regularly.

The guide first covers backup priority. It explains that it’s important for people to plan out their backups according to which files are most important. Uploading important data first will make it safe sooner. Then move onto less important files for backup.

The next tip is to upload by type and size. According to the guide, media files like movies, photos and music can take a long time to upload. It explains that some backup software has the ability to filter out file types or size. If set up to filter out large file types for the first few backups, the backups will go much quicker.

Scheduling backups is the next tip. The editors point out in this tip that you can upload much quicker on nights and weekends then during the day because less people are using the internet.

The guide then recommends that people double check their folder selection to make sure none of the wrong files get added to the backup queue by mistake. The guide says, “…what if you have 30 GB’s of TV shows or movies in there? That will take forever.”

The last tip is to backup regularly. The guide points out the more frequently people backup, the less time new files or changes will have to build up the total size of the backup. The smaller the total backup’s size is, the quicker it will upload.

Steven Johnson, Senior Editor, said, “The first backup always takes a while. People should plan to back up important files first. This reduces the load of the first backup and gets your files safe, quickly. Hopefully with these simple tips, people will be able to save more files in the long run by backup up faster.” (Online Backup Search releases 5 awesome backup tips)

"Backup Time Machine To Cloud" Guide Released by Cloud Storage Reviews


Atlanta, GA (PRWEB) November 14, 2012

Cloud Storage Reviews (http://cloudstoragereviews.co) releases guide on how to backup an Apple Time Machine external hard drive to a cloud service provider. The new guide gives people information regarding three popular methods of using Time Machine to backup to the cloud: IDrive, Dolly Drive and Transmit.

The guide explains that IDrive is an online backup company that offers one of the best and most straightforward ways to backup Time Machine. It makes an exact copy of the Time Machine drive and moves it to the cloud. It allows the user to rest assured that the hard drive is backed up in two places. The guide goes on to say that people can order a replacement hard drive which is delivered by mail. In the case of a computer hard drive and Time Machine failure, having a physical hard drive delivered over night cuts down on restore time.

Next up is Dolly Drive. Dolly Drive is a company that has software designed specifically for Apple computers. Within the software, customers can use the “Cloud Backup” option to backup entire hard drives. It works much like the way Time Machine works for Apple computers except Dolly Drive stores the data in the cloud.

Lastly, the guide brings up Transmit. Traditionally, Transmit is an FTP client, but one of it’s new features is the ability to sync local drives with cloud storage. The guide explains that you can purchase Transmit and configure your own cloud storage like Amazon S3 to backup to.

Steven Johnson, site administrator, said, “We just purchased a new computer at the office and because of the information kept on it, we can’t take any chances. We like the way Time Machine works so we simply want the ability to restore our Time Machine from the cloud if we need to. We think IDrive is the easiest solution for this.” (IDriveSync Review Released)
